The fascinating Psychological Aspects of Gambling
Understanding the psychology behind gambling shows that player behavior is motivated by far more than mere luck. The thrill of risk, immediate reward, and the potential for achieving large sums can create a intense emotional experience. Numerous players become captivated by the thrill, which can lead to a cycle of increased betting and gambling, often fueled by a hopeful optimism that colors their perceptions of winning probabilities.
An additional crucial element in the psychology of casino games is the illusion of control. Many gamblers feel that their choices, such as the selection of games or wagering strategies, can significantly influence the outcome. This belief can enhance their engagement and enjoyment, but it also adds to persistent gambling behavior, as players often underestimate the role of randomness in these games. The excitement derived from making choices gives players a sense of involvement, which can be misleading in terms of understanding the true odds involved.
Furthermore, the environment of the casino holds a crucial role in influencing a gambler’s experience. Factors like lighting, sounds, and the presence of other players create a stimulating atmosphere that reinforces the thrill of the game. This thoughtfully crafted environment can lead gamblers to lose track of time and money spent, as they become enveloped in a sensory experience that heightens their emotional investment. Recognizing these psychological dynamics is essential for understanding why casino games attract players and keep them coming back for more.
Skill vs. Luck in Casino Games
In the world of casino games, the debate between skill and chance is a prominent one. Many players think that fortune is the predominant factor, especially in games like slots where results are determined by chance. However, there are games that clearly showcase the significance of skill, such as Texas Hold’em and 21, where players can apply strategies and decisions that influence their overall results. Understanding the mechanics and nuances of each game can greatly alter a player’s outcome and success.
The role of expertise becomes apparent when considering the various tactics available to players. In games like Texas Hold’em, for example, players must interpret their rivals, calculate probabilities, and make informed decisions based on their hand and the community cards. This depth of strategy demonstrates how skilled players can consistently outperform novices, proving that winning is not solely based on chance but rather on the application of knowledge and expertise. Similarly, in blackjack, players can use techniques like counting cards to gain an advantage over the house, further illustrating the importance of expertise.
On the flip side, luck cannot be completely disregarded in any gambling game. While expertise can enhance a player’s odds of success, unpredictable outcomes still play a significant role. Even the most effective tactics can falter due to the random nature of draws or spins. This interplay between skill and luck creates a dynamic gaming environment where players must adjust and respond to unpredictable events while also leveraging their abilities. Ultimately, successful gambling gaming is a mix of both elements, contributing to the intricacy and excitement of the experience.
